Ubuntu 18.04上的Shadowsocks-Qt5安装与使用教程

目录

  1. 什么是Shadowsocks-Qt5?
  2. Ubuntu 18.04系统准备
  3. 安装Shadowsocks-Qt5
  4. 配置Shadowsocks-Qt5
  5. 使用Shadowsocks-Qt5
  6. 常见问题

什么是Shadowsocks-Qt5?

Shadowsocks-Qt5 是一个跨平台的代理工具,基于Shadowsocks协议,主要用于突破网络限制,访问被封锁的网站。在Ubuntu 18.04上使用Shadowsocks-Qt5可以轻松地实现这一功能。此工具的界面友好,易于使用,非常适合普通用户。

Ubuntu 18.04系统准备

在安装Shadowsocks-Qt5之前,您需要确保您的Ubuntu 18.04系统已经更新到最新版本。可以通过以下命令进行更新:

bash sudo apt update sudo apt upgrade

接着,您需要确保您的系统上安装了以下依赖:

  • Qt5
  • Python

可以通过下面的命令安装缺少的依赖:

bash sudo apt install qt5-default python3

安装Shadowsocks-Qt5

安装Shadowsocks-Qt5的步骤如下:

  1. 下载软件包:可以从Github上下载最新版本的Shadowsocks-Qt5,执行以下命令:

    bash git clone https://github.com/shadowsocks/shadowsocks-qt5.git cd shadowsocks-qt5

  2. 构建与安装:下载完成后,进入文件夹并执行以下命令进行构建:

    bash qmake make sudo make install

  3. 检查安装:安装完成后,可以通过以下命令来确认是否安装成功:

    bash shadowsocks-qt5

如果出现软件的图形界面,则表示安装成功。

配置Shadowsocks-Qt5

配置Shadowsocks-Qt5是使用该软件的关键步骤,以下是详细配置方法:

  1. 启动软件:点击桌面上的Shadowsocks-Qt5图标,打开软件。
  2. 添加服务器:点击“服务器”按钮,然后选择“添加”,填写服务器信息:
    • 服务器地址:输入您的Shadowsocks服务器的IP地址
    • 端口:输入服务器提供的端口号
    • 密码:输入对应的密码
    • 加密方式:选择一种加密方式,例如“aes-256-gcm”。
  3. 保存配置:配置完成后,点击“保存”按钮。
  4. 启动代理:点击“连接”按钮,启动Shadowsocks代理服务。

使用Shadowsocks-Qt5

在成功配置Shadowsocks-Qt5后,您就可以开始使用了。以下是使用过程中一些常见的操作:

  • 切换服务器:在主界面上,您可以选择不同的服务器进行连接。
  • 查看日志:点击“日志”选项,可以查看连接状态及错误信息。
  • 断开连接:如果您想断开代理,点击“断开”按钮即可。

通过使用Shadowsocks-Qt5,您可以轻松地访问各种被封锁的网站,享受自由的互联网。

常见问题

Shadowsocks-Qt5在Ubuntu上如何启动?

  • 通过终端输入命令 shadowsocks-qt5 启动软件,也可以直接通过桌面图标启动。

如何添加多个服务器?

  • 在软件主界面,点击“服务器”按钮,然后选择“添加”,可以按照相同步骤逐个添加多个服务器。

Shadowsocks连接不上的原因是什么?

  • 常见原因包括:服务器地址错误、端口号错误、密码错误或者网络不稳定等,建议检查配置。

Shadowsocks-Qt5支持哪些加密方式?

  • Shadowsocks-Qt5 支持多种加密方式,包括:aes-256-cfb、aes-256-gcm、chacha20等。

如何卸载Shadowsocks-Qt5?

  • 可以通过进入下载文件夹,执行 sudo make uninstall 命令进行卸载。

通过以上步骤和指南,您现在应该能够顺利在Ubuntu 18.04上安装和使用Shadowsocks-Qt5,尽情享受自由、安全的网络环境。

正文完